Abstract:SummaryUnder the actuator saturation and fault, the satellite attitude often violates the prescribed performance function, leading to the satellite attitude's instability. Therefore, the adaptive attitude tracking control problem for the satellite simultaneously considering the finite time‐based prescribed performance, the actuator saturation and the actuator fault is studied in this article.
